Hartley left annoyed after Toro Rosso team orders gaffe
Brazilian Grand Prix – Toro Rosso's Brendon Hartley left Interlagos without a point, but was more angry about Pierre Gasly's refusal to obey team orders in the closing stages of the race. The two Toro Rosso drivers approached the race from two different angles. Pierre Gasly, having made it into Q3, started from P10 on the SuperSoft tyre, while Hartley started on a fresh set of Medium tyres, having been knocked out in Q1. While Gasly was able to hover around the lower fringes of the points positions for most of the race, he eventually fell down to P11 behind Force India's Sergio Perez.
